My system reports my Astra 1200S as a SCSI-2 device:
Target 5:
Device Type: Scanner
Vendor: UMAX
Product: Astra 1200S
Rev Level: V2.6
ANSI version compliance: SCSI-2
0 bytes of vendor unique data

I haven't tried to run it concurrently with other SCSI devices.

BTW - my scanner came with an ISA SCSI adaptor.

> > My main question is, is it possible to run my 2
> > Linux HD's and a zip off of the same host adapter
> > without my computer crashing or freezing. I was
> > reading some doc at the sane web site that said you
> > might want to use a second SCSI host adapter, which
> > for me is impossible as I am all out of PCI slots
> > (and cash for that matter ;-).
> >
>
> If what I know is true, then the Umax is a SCSI-1 device.
> SCSI-1 does not support bus disconnects, meaning the scanner
> will occupy the bus during scans. The single bus being your
> primary disk does present a problem. I would recommend a
> ISA scsi adapter if possible.
